Inventory futures declined earlier than the opening bell Monday after the U.S. credit standing was downgraded by Moody’s Scores on Friday.
As of 8:30 a.m. EST, S&P 500 futures had shed 65 factors, or 1.1%, whereas Dow Jones Industrial Common futures declined 252 factors or 0.6%. The tech-heavy Nasdaq Composite futures dropped 1.5%. The U.S. greenback additionally weakened, whereas Treasury yields rose.
Information of a 90-day pause in excessive tariff charges between the U.S. and China bolstered investor confidence final week, resulting in a rally on Wall Avenue. However Moody’s announcement of a credit score downgrade late Friday threatened take some wind out of traders’ sails.
In slicing its U.S. credit standing from Aaa to Aa1, Moody’s forecast that federal deficits will widen to nearly 9% of the U.S. financial system by 2035, up from 6.4% in 2024, pushed largely by larger curiosity funds on debt, rising entitlement spending and low income era from taxes. Moody’s was the final of the three main credit standing businesses to downgrade the nation’s authorities debt.
Moody’s choice was “hardly stunning,” mentioned Adam Crisafulli, equities analyst and head of Very important Data, in a analysis observe.Â
“Nevertheless it did serve to remind markets, which had grow to be fairly complacent and costly in the previous few weeks, that there’s a critical fiscal drawback that must be reckoned with (along with the prevailing tariff drawback),” he added.
Along with reflecting tariff considerations, Moody’s downgrade additionally highlighted apprehension that the reconciliation invoice in Congress, dubbed the “large, stunning invoice” by President Trump, may additional gas U.S. debt, mentioned Oxford Economics analyst John Canavan in a analysis observe. The invoice is more likely to improve the statutory debt restrict by $4 trillion, based on the Bipartisan Coverage Middle.
Considerations over debt come as client confidence continues to slide. The College of Michigan’s client sentiment index launched final week confirmed client confidence dipped once more in Might as Individuals fret over the commerce struggle’s impression on inflation.
